Regenerative agriculture: a sustainable solution

Save
Save
Reading time: 4 min

Regenerative agriculture is an increasingly popular practice, which not only seeks to minimise the environmental impact of agricultural production, but also to reverse the damage caused to the soil. In this way, its biodiversity and productive capacity are restored. This type of agriculture is gaining acceptance around the world as another tool to combat climate change, improve food security and revitalise the local economy.

What is regenerative agriculture?

Regenerative agriculture is based on a range of farming and grazing practices that, rather than degrading the soil, promote its regeneration. These techniques include the use of cover crops, crop rotation, planned grazing and the reduction of deep ploughing. In addition, they focus on restoring soil biodiversity, improving the water cycle and increasing carbon absorption capacity. All this not only maintains agricultural productivity, but also reverses the deterioration of natural ecosystems and the depletion of resources such as water and soil nutrients.

Principles and practices

Key practices of regenerative agriculture include:

1. crop rotation: switching crops between seasons to avoid depleting soil nutrients. Some crops even improve soil fertility by fixing nitrogen.
2. Mulching: Never leave the soil bare, which helps prevent erosion and maintain soil moisture.
3. Regenerative grazing: The strategic management of livestock to improve soil health by increasing organic matter.
4. Minimisation of agrochemical use: The use of chemicals is reduced to protect biodiversity and soil health.

A characteristic of regenerative agriculture is that it focuses not only on production, but also on restoring ecosystems. Unlike conventional agriculture, which tends to rely on monoculture and agrochemicals, regenerative agriculture relies on diverse and healthy systems that promote both ecological sustainability and agricultural productivity.

Benefits

One of the main arguments in favour of regenerative agriculture is its ability to combat climate change. By regenerating soil, it increases its carbon storage capacity, which helps to reduce greenhouse gas emissions. According to Regeneration International, healthy soil can act as a carbon sink, helping to reverse climate change by capturing CO2 from the atmosphere.

In addition, regenerative agriculture can help mitigate other environmental problems. For example, by increasing soil biodiversity, it improves the resilience of crops to extreme weather conditions, such as droughts or floods. It also reduces the need for intensive irrigation, as regenerated soils retain water better.

Social and economic impact

Regenerative agriculture not only has ecological benefits, but also important social and economic benefits. Many advocates of the practice emphasise that it supports rural communities by revitalising local economies. This is achieved by fostering self-sufficiency, strengthening small farms and creating rural jobs.

In terms of social justice, regenerative agriculture is closely linked to the preservation of traditional knowledge of indigenous communities. These practices, which have been used for centuries, are centred on a deep respect for the land and local ecosystems. Small family farms, which comprise the majority of the world’s farms, play a key role in global food production, and regenerative agriculture offers them a sustainable way to increase their productivity without damaging their environment.

Challenges

While the benefits of regenerative agriculture are clear, it also faces challenges. The transition from conventional farming methods to regenerative practices requires an investment of time and resources. Farmers must acquire new knowledge and adapt to carry out these techniques, which can be an obstacle if resources are limited. However, many organisations, both governmental and non-governmental, are offering funding and training programmes to support this transition.
